Предоставление узлам уникальных меток в сети - PullRequest
0 голосов
/ 27 мая 2019

Я готовлю визуализацию с помощью visNetwork и работаю в r studio. Моя проблема заключается в том, как я могу добавить метки к отдельным узлам, чтобы отразить, что они в сети. Например метки узлов трех разных отделов. Где Узлы А могут иметь название «Нефть и Газ», Узел Б «Нефть» и Узел С «Битум».

library(visNetwork)
nodes <- data.frame(id=1:3,
                    label=paste("Oil & Gas","Petroleum","Bitumen")
                    shape=c("star")
                    shadow=TRUE,)
edges <- data.frame(from =c(1,2), to=c(2,3)
visNetwork(nodes, edges, height="500px",width="100%")

Я ожидаю, что все узлы будут иметь уникальные метки (имена). Когда я использую 1: 3, узлы имеют уникальные имена или метки 1,2,3, но я хочу использовать текст вместо чисел. Не тип вывода этого кода. "label = paste (" Node ", 1:10)". Заранее большое спасибо.

...